Subject: [OASIS Issue Tracker] (OFFICE-4145) questionable wording in 1.5 Non Normative References, part 1
Regina Henschel created OFFICE-4145: --------------------------------------- Summary: questionable wording in 1.5 Non Normative References, part 1 Key: OFFICE-4145 URL: https://issues.oasis-open.org/browse/OFFICE-4145 Project: OASIS Open Document Format for Office Applications (OpenDocument) TC Issue Type: Improvement Reporter: Regina Henschel The current text in 1.5 Non Normative References in part 1 is: The individual parts of the OpenDocument specification may contains further non normative references.  I stumble about "may contains".  I could image something like: The individual parts of the OpenDocument specification each lists its own set of non normative references.  or  The individual parts of the OpenDocument specification contain further non normative references.  It is editorial, but because I'm not sure about a correct wording I have put it into an issue instead of our type list. -- This message was sent by Atlassian Jira (v8.3.3#803004)
